About:
Joshua Home an LGBTQ Safe Haven, a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ization, was founded by minister, counselor, and author Annette Patterson.

Joshua Home is at the forefront of residential care for LGBT+ Youth. Creating permanent gender-inclusive housing solutions and opportunities, supportive services, and programs for LGBTQ+ youth who are homeless, in mainstream foster or group homes, or in the foster care or juvenile justice systems in San Bernardino and Riverside Counties.

In addition to serving homeless LGBTQ+ youth Joshua Home is creating ways to reconnect these youth with their families when possible, through family reconciliation mediation, support groups, and family-focused events.

The CENTER @ Joshua Home is created to provide a safe haven for homeless LGBTQ+ youth living in the Inland Empire of Southern California. The CENTER welcomes any unaccompanied youth ages twelve to twenty-four and gives them free backpacks filled with essentials, hygiene items, clothes, shoes, and resources, as well as a respite from the streets.

LGBTQ+ youth will receive programs, services, and items specified to meet their unique needs. The CENTER will provide academic support, tutoring, job training, peer-to-peer support, parent and youth support groups, various classes, and recreational activities.
